The Local Fund

We believe that opportunities begin when a person is given a “seat at the table”. One of our most beloved core values is to “Give Back Generously”.

In 2025, in honor of our 15th Year Anniversary, the PlanNorth team created a self-funding, privately held 501c3 nonprofit called “The Local Fund”. Through the hard work and the generosity of the entire team, PlanNorth was able to provide start-up funding for this organization with a $65,000 donation.

With the profits from this event, the Local Fund will then make financial gifts into the community to promote “seats at the table” in THREE WAYS:

  • In support of other nonprofit community organizations (ie, growing the number of seats and opportunities at an “already existing table”, ex: sponsoring the band or youth sports teams as a whole, purchasing meal tickets)
  • To assist a person in the community with an opportunity (ie, “providing a seat at the table”, ex: little league or music lesson fees for a child, or purchasing student art when the proceeds go to the child)
  • Contributing towards accomplishing good in the community where such efforts do not yet exist (ie, “building a new table”, ex: athlete injury prevention and recovery programs)



A board of proven local leaders was created to steer the vision of The Local Fund. Directors include LaToya Beal (President), Fay Janes-Busse (Vice President), Katie Burch (Secretary/Treasurer), Joshua Wright (Director), and Zack Zorn (Director).
